Кто может подсказать как в джаве потоки распределяются по ядрам?
Конкретно интересуют 2 вопроса:
1. Отчего время выполнения подсчета суммы чисел в массиве в 4 потока по сравнению с одним потоком сильно разнится (иногда быстрее в 4 раза (как и предполагается), иногда всего в 2)?
2. Какой-нибудь язык позволяет распределять вручную по ядрам потоки? Или же этим заведует ОС?
Перемещено mono из talks